Does anyone have any ideas? While driving down the road at lower RPM's, the truck likes to surge/ stumble a bit. Seems to be doing it under harder accelleration as well.

It has 103k on it. Here is what I've changed trying to get rid of it:

- Plugs/ wires
- Fuel filter
- 02 that was throwing a code
- Plugged EGR to see if that was it

I'm starting to wonder if it's the coilpack...how long do these usually last?

Any ideas??
